Transaction 73632871ede815321474096aeb5f402a7532afed1c0503075931dfc6898efc7b
1 Input
1 Output
-
73632871ede815321474096aeb5f402a7532afed1c0503075931dfc6898efc7b:0
- value
- 4470056
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 99ec0740032cd86564d6e39724acc32223ed58aa OP_EQUAL
- address
- 3Fit4RqUY968YvbB6C5pEt1StJE4UkocNF